Meeting immigration law clients where they are

Immigration law clients are incredibly diverse—some are applying for work visas, others are seeking asylum, and many are reuniting with family. But they all share one thing in common: they’re facing a complicated legal process and looking for a trusted legal partner to guide them.

To connect with these clients, you need to first understand them. One of the best ways to do this is by developing client personas—profiles that represent your target audience. These personas should include information on:

  • Demographics
  • Psychographics
  • Behaviors
  • Motivations
  • Pain points
  • Preferred communication channels

You can create these personas using a mix of firsthand observations and market research, such as client interviews and surveys. By doing so, you’ll gain deeper insights into who your ideal clients are, how they make decisions, and what their biggest concerns are during the immigration process. This can, in turn, help you develop a marketing strategy that resonates.

Lead generation strategies for immigration law firms

With a strong understanding of your clients, it’s time to put your knowledge into action. Here are 10 lead generation tactics specifically for immigration law firms, along with real-world examples you can start using now.

1. Create valuable content

For most clients, their immigration journey starts with a question:

  • How can I speed up my green card application?
  • What are my options if my visa is expiring?
  • How long does the asylum process take?

Here, most prospective clients will start by turning to Google. So, if your firm isn’t showing up in search results, you’re missing valuable opportunities to connect with potential clients.

Creating valuable content can help ensure your firm appears in search results, making it a powerful immigration law firm lead generation tool. Begin by identifying the most common questions your clients ask. Then, craft high-quality content that provides clear answers. This can take the form of blog articles, videos, FAQs, or even podcasts.

Need some inspiration? Here are a few ideas to get the ball rolling:

  • Write detailed blog posts like “The 10 Most Common Mistakes When Applying for a Green Card” or “A Step-by-Step Guide to Getting a Work Visa.”
  • Create short explainer videos on YouTube breaking down complex immigration processes in 2 to 3 minutes.
  • Develop an FAQ page addressing your 10 most common client questions, such as “What documents do I need for a marriage-based visa?”

Be sure to optimize your content for search engines by using keyword research tools to find high-traffic terms, breaking up long paragraphs, and adding subheadings and images for readability. Refreshing your content regularly also helps keep it relevant and engaging. Short on time? Consider working with a legal SEO writer.

2. Get found locally

If someone types “immigration lawyer in Miami,” does your firm show up on search engines? Clients are often looking for quick answers, and the firms that appear first have the advantage.

By optimizing your Google Business Profile and using local SEO tactics, you’ll increase your chances of showing up in search results when people are looking for help nearby. 3. Use paid ads to target specific needs

Search Engine Marketing (SEM), including Google Ads, lets you target prospects based on factors like keywords, location, and demographics.

For example, if you specialize in employment-based immigration, you might consider running ads targeting terms like “H-1B visa attorney near me.” Customizing your ads this way helps you connect with clients across different locations within Google’s network. Keep in mind, though, that Google Ads work on a pay-per-click model—meaning you pay each time someone clicks your ad.

4. Grow your email list with free resources

People love free resources. One of the best ways to build your lead list is by offering complimentary tools. Consider giving away items like a “Visa Application Checklist” or a “5-Step Guide to Family Reunification” in exchange for their email.

Once you’ve captured these leads, don’t let them sit idle—nurture them. Continue sharing helpful tips and guidance through email to help them navigate the immigration process. Over time, you’ll build trust—and when they’re ready to take the next step, your firm will be at the top of their list.

5. Get social

Many immigration law clients spend a lot of time on social platforms like Facebook, LinkedIn, and YouTube—making these channels perfect for capturing attention and building relationships. Post helpful tips, share success stories, and even host live Q&A sessions. For example, you could share weekly tips on Facebook, like “3 Common Mistakes to Avoid When Applying for a Work Visa.”

Another perk of social media for lawyers? It offers a behind-the-scenes look at your firm. Use it to introduce your team, showcase your culture, and establish a personal connection with potential clients.

6. Try lead generation services

Looking to quickly ramp up your client base? Online legal matching services like LegalMatch or Avvo can be effective. These platforms connect you with individuals actively seeking legal help—which makes them ideal for immigration law firms with specific specialties, like employment-based visas or citizenship services.

7. Get involved in your community

Sometimes, the best leads come from face-to-face interactions. Consider sponsoring local cultural events, partnering with immigrant advocacy groups, or hosting free informational workshops.

By being active in your community, you show that you’re a trusted resource for immigration legal support. Plus, these connections can lead to valuable word-of-mouth referrals that expand your reach even further.

8. Participate in legal forums

Websites like Quora, Reddit, and Facebook Groups are full of users seeking immigration law advice. By providing thoughtful answers and including your law firm’s name, or a link to your website (when the forum allows), you can draw in potential clients. Writing guest articles for local blogs or publications also positions your firm as a trusted authority in the field.

9. Let your clients do the talking

Nothing speaks louder than happy clients. In fact, our 2024 Legal Trends Report found that positive reviews are one of the most influential factors in lawyer hiring decisions.

Encourage satisfied clients to leave reviews on Google. Feature these testimonials prominently on your site and social media to show future clients that you’re a trusted expert who delivers results. It’s an excellent way to boost credibility with little effort on your part.

10. Make your website user-friendly

Make sure your site contains high-quality visuals and useful information. Our latest Legal Trends Report found that most clients have trouble finding what they’re looking for on law firm websites: only 30% could easily understand the process for hiring a lawyer, and just 14% found pricing information. Enhance their experience by giving them exactly what they need, when they need it.

Measuring the success of your lead generation strategies

You’ve put in the work with several solid immigration law lead generation strategies—but how do you know they’re paying off?

To find out, you’ll need to track key performance indicators (KPIs). These metrics provide insights into the effectiveness of your efforts. A few important ones to track include:

  • Conversion rates: High conversion rates mean your messaging is hitting the mark and moving leads closer to becoming clients.
  • Click-through rates (CTR): A high CTR signals that your content is grabbing attention and inspiring action.
  • Website traffic: Growing website traffic is a sign that your SEO efforts are working.

Regularly reviewing metrics like these will help you adjust your strategy and ensure you’re getting the most out of your efforts.
